WebJan 17, 2024 · Patients tested using Cologuard were diagnosed with these cancers 62.3% of the time. Despite the similarities in performance, there is a substantial difference in cost. The researchers used Medicare reimbursement rates to estimate that FIT tests run in this study cost around $24 per test, while the Cologuard tests cost around $121 per test. WebCologuard Test: Detection Not Prevention. The Cologuard test is designed to detect cancer not prevent it. Cologuard can only detect 42% of large polyps, while a colonoscopy can detect 95% of large polyps. … WebNov 25, 2024 · The Forbes article also states Cologuard has an 8 percent false-negative rate and a 13 percent false-positive rate.
